dc.description.abstract© 2017 IEEE. This paper tackles an important and challenging problem of protecting players from irresponsible gambling behavior. Such prevention is a crucial and mandatory obligation for major gambling providers. The paper presents a novel machine learning driven solution for implementing the responsible gaming facility. The engine leverages two powerful machine learning algorithms: random forest and gradient boosting. The tests were actualized by reusing a publicly available dataset provided by Transparency Project. The final results confirm that the proposed implementation of the framework passes the criteria as a proof of concept solution.en
